Decatur Utilities strengthens cybersecurity for 165 employees with NISC

Decatur Utilities, a public power utility in Alabama, faced significant cybersecurity challenges, particularly regarding employee training to combat sophisticated phishing attacks and malware. Their existing off-the-shelf security software proved inadequate, and as a small IT shop, they lacked the internal resources to manage and update a robust defense program. To address this, they partnered with vendor NISC to implement its CyberAcademy and CyberProtect solutions.

NISC's solution provided a comprehensive, outsourced cybersecurity program. CyberProtect blocked malware and exploited system vulnerabilities, while CyberAcademy offered interactive employee training and phishing simulation tests. This integrated approach seamlessly fit into Decatur Utilities' operations. The results were a strengthened human firewall, with the utility gaining the ability to easily administer training and identify employees needing additional help. Furthermore, by consolidating with NISC as a single vendor, they eliminated the management nightmare of dealing with multiple third-party providers.
